    Wood Doors: The Classic Choice

    Wood doors bring a classic, timeless look to your flat. They're beautiful and can add a touch of elegance to your entrance. Wood doors offer great flexibility in design. You can choose from a variety of wood types, each with its own grain patterns and colors, allowing you to match the door to your personal style and the overall aesthetic of your flat. Wood doors are often a more affordable option compared to steel doors, making them a great choice if you're on a budget. However, it’s important to know that not all wood doors are created equal when it comes to security. Solid wood doors are much more secure than hollow-core doors. Solid wood doors are less likely to be kicked in or broken down compared to their hollow counterparts. To enhance the security of a wood door, you might consider reinforcing the door frame and using a high-quality deadbolt lock.     Deadbolt Locks: The Tried and True

    Deadbolt locks are the workhorses of door security. They're super reliable and provide excellent protection against forced entry. Deadbolts are designed with a solid bolt that extends into the door frame, making it tough for anyone to kick or pry the door open. The beauty of a deadbolt is its simplicity and effectiveness. They come in various grades, and choosing a higher-grade deadbolt is always a good idea. Deadbolts come in single-cylinder and double-cylinder versions. Single-cylinder deadbolts can be opened with a key from the outside and a turn-knob from the inside. Double-cylinder deadbolts require a key from both sides, which is great for added security. Deadbolts are a straightforward and effective way to secure your flat. Their robust design and easy operation make them a favorite among homeowners.     Other Lock Types

    Beyond deadbolts and smart locks, there are other types of locks you might consider for your flat, each with its own advantages. Keypad locks offer keyless entry using a code, which is convenient if you don’t want to carry keys. Mortise locks are known for their high security and durability, often used in older buildings and providing robust protection. Rim locks are mounted on the interior surface of the door, and can add an extra layer of security. Each of these locks provides unique features that can enhance the security of your home.     Door Reinforcement Plates

    Door reinforcement plates are great for strengthening your door and frame. They are metal plates that are installed around the lock and the strike plate, preventing intruders from kicking the door in. These plates are a simple yet effective way to fortify your door. They are designed to distribute the force of an impact, making it harder for someone to break in. These are a simple upgrade. They're a budget-friendly way to significantly improve your door’s resistance to forced entry. You can find reinforcement plates that are designed to fit most standard door sizes.
